mikel302

This was sort of common on the Taurus. Guess old habits die hard at Ford.


oli3256

How in the Kentucky fried fuck can this be common


mikel302

Taurus rear springs always broke and more often than not, the loop of spring dropped under the spring seat and cut into the sidewall of the tire and blow it. This particular failure mode of the spring loop falling completely out and wrapping around the side of tire is a new one though. (I live in the salt belt so rusted suspension parts are nothing new here)


oli3256

Ohhhh ye had plenty of those had a few cars with recalls due to having the spring break and cut into the tyre the manufacturer's solution was to put a big Steele cup around the bottom of the spring so it can't go to far once it breaks
